Flapper \Flap"per\, n.
1. One who, or that which, flaps.
[1913 Webster]

2. See {Flipper}. "The flapper of a porpoise." --Buckley.
[1913 Webster]

3. A flat object used to make a flapping noise by striking
another object. --RHUD
[PJC]

4. A flat and broad object hanging from a larger object,
either flexible like rubber or hinged to allow a swinging
motion; a flap.

5. A young woman who dresses in a modern, stylish manner and
behaves unconventionally in social situations; -- a term
used especially to refer to young women during the 1920's
and their peculiar style of dress.
[PJC]

{Flapper skate} (Zool.), a European skate ({Raia
intermedia}).
[1913 Webster]
